A 'fire drill' is a practice evacuation of a building or area in the event of a fire. It's crucial for everyone to participate in fire drills, as they help to ensure safety and prepare for real emergencies.

Why Fire Drills Matter:

  • Practice Evacuation Routes: Fire drills help people learn and memorize the designated escape routes and exit points in case of a fire.
  • Familiarize with Safety Procedures: Drills reinforce safety procedures like using stairs instead of elevators, staying calm, and knowing where to assemble after evacuating.
  • Identify Potential Problems: Fire drills can reveal any flaws or shortcomings in evacuation plans, allowing for adjustments and improvements.
  • Promote Safety Awareness: Regular fire drills remind everyone of the importance of fire safety and how to react in case of a fire.

How to Prepare for a Fire Drill:

  • Listen for the Fire Alarm: Pay attention to the sound of the alarm and follow the instructions given by the designated personnel.
  • Know Your Evacuation Route: Familiarize yourself with the designated exit route and any alternate routes.
  • Stay Calm and Follow Instructions: Avoid panic and remain calm during the drill. Listen to the instructions from the fire marshal or other emergency personnel.
  • Don't Use Elevators: Elevators can become trapped in a fire, so always use stairs.
  • Meet at the Designated Assembly Point: Once you have evacuated, proceed to the designated assembly point. This allows for a headcount and helps ensure everyone is safe.

Fire drills are a vital part of fire safety and emergency preparedness. By participating in these drills, we can ensure our safety and be prepared to act calmly and effectively in case of a real fire.
